Sightseeing

The home of Guinness! This is a very enjoyable tour and a very popular choice with most visitor. My little tip..... try to visit there just before dusk. The tour usually ends up with a complimentary pint of Guinness at the Sky Bar that over looks Dublin city. If you go at dusk to get both views..... the city view and the night time skyline view.

Parks & Nature

This is a nice local park which is great for walks. Some celebs such as Justin Beber have been known to visit to play basketball when in town. It has a skate park, tennis courts, bb courts, lake with ducks and swans, a forest trail, river and numerous sports pitches. Also a few points where you can grab a bit or some ice cream. My local tip - Every Saturday between 12 and 5pm they host a local market where you can eat local food and buy goods. Great for families.

Arts & Culture

Beautiful buildings that are steeped in history. Home of the Book of Kells. The Book of Kells is the centrepiece of an exhibition which attracts over 500,000 visitors to Trinity College in Dublin City each year. It is Ireland’s greatest cultural treasure and the world’s most famous medieval manuscript.

Dublinia is a historical recreation museum and visitor attraction in Dublin, Ireland, focusing on the Viking and Medieval history of the city. Dublinia is located in a part of Dublin's Christ Church Cathedral, known as the Synod hall
